Instructions for Quilt, Receiving Blanket, Bibs ad Burp Cloths


The complete layette includes: 45x60 quilt either tied or quilted, 2 receiving blankets 35x35, 2 bibs, 2 burp cloths and if you have fabric left over, you could make a fabric ball to match. We recommend you purchase fabric in a coordinating pattern for the back and front of the items.

Instructions for receiving blanket, bibs and burp cloths

You will need 2 pieces of flannel 45”x45”. Press the fold line so fabric will lie flat for cutting. Place pieces right sides together and cut off 10” down one side. Lengthwise of the grain. Cut 9” off the end of the remaining fabric, crosswise of the grain. This will leave a 35”x35” piece for the blanket. If you want to round the corners, place a saucer in each corner and cut around it.

Using the long 10” wide piece, cut two burp cloths. Cut two bibs out of the 9”x35” piece that was cut from the end.

Sew all around 1/2 inch from the edges of blanket and burps, and 1/4” seam on the big. Leave an opening for turning the item right side out. Press each item and top stitch or use a decorative stitch around the edges. Be sure to sew the opening shut where the item was turned. You may want to add some decorative touches to the bibs such as ribbon, ric-rac, buttons (please attach tightly), or appliques. Sew a small piece of Velcro to the end of the bib neck pieces for closure.
